The Physical Marvel: DK Metcalf's Unrivaled Athleticism

When you talk about DK Metcalf's physical prowess, you're talking about an anomaly. Standing at an imposing 6'4" and weighing in at around 235 pounds, Metcalf possesses a rare combination of size and speed that simply doesn't exist in most wide receivers. This isn't your average speedy slot receiver; this is a man who looks like he could be a tight end or even a linebacker, yet he moves with the grace and quickness of a much smaller player. During his combine performance, he didn't just impress; he shattered expectations. He ran an astonishing 4.33-second 40-yard dash, which is elite speed for any player, let alone someone his size. He also put up 27 reps on the bench press, a testament to his raw strength. This combination of elite speed and brute strength makes him an absolute nightmare matchup for any cornerback in the league. Defenses have to account for his ability to outmuscle defenders for jump balls, run away from them with his deep speed, and even break tackles after the catch due to his powerful build. It's this unique physical profile that sets him apart and makes him such a focal point of the Seahawks' offense. Opposing teams often have to dedicate extra attention, sometimes even double-teaming him, just to try and contain his explosive playmaking ability. This physical dominance isn't just for show; it translates directly into production on the field, making him one of the most feared weapons in the NFL.

From Ole Miss to the Emerald City: DK Metcalf's Journey

Before he was lighting up the NFL, DK Metcalf was making waves at the University of Mississippi, more commonly known as Ole Miss. His collegiate career, while perhaps not as statistically gaudy as some might have hoped, was marked by flashes of brilliance that hinted at his future NFL stardom. Even with injuries sometimes hampering his availability, Metcalf showcased his elite physical tools and playmaking ability. He was a consistent deep threat and a red-zone weapon, capable of making spectacular catches in traffic. His time at Ole Miss wasn't just about showcasing his talent; it was about developing as a player and preparing for the next level. Scouts and coaches alike recognized his immense potential, but also noted areas where he could improve, such as route running and consistency. Nevertheless, his physical gifts were undeniable, and they drew the attention of NFL teams. When the 2019 NFL Draft rolled around, DK Metcalf was considered one of the top wide receiver prospects. Despite some lingering questions about his overall game, the Seattle Seahawks saw the immense upside and took him with the 64th overall pick in the second round. It was a move that would pay dividends almost immediately. From the moment he stepped onto the Lumen Field turf, it was clear that Metcalf was ready for the bright lights of the NFL. His transition from college phenom to professional star was remarkably smooth, largely thanks to his dedication, work ethic, and the perfect environment provided by the Seahawks.
